Full Description
This exam focuses on the principles of light propagation within fiber optic systems. It emphasizes understanding how light behaves in different media and the factors influencing its transmission efficiency.
The theoretical principles governing optical communication are vital for advancements in data transmission technologies. Their implications can be seen in high-speed internet and telecommunications infrastructure, which rely on fiber optics for efficient data transfer.
This exam will evaluate the student's ability to verbally articulate the scientific principles of light propagation, including Snell's Law, total internal reflection, and modal dispersion.
Students are encouraged to prepare for discussions surrounding waveguides and the physical properties of fiber optics, as these are critical for articulating their comprehension of the subject matter.
